(MILITIA -- MASSACHUSETTS) - The General Statutes of the Commonwealth of Massachusetts Relating to the Militia, Passed by the Legislature of 1859, and Approved by His Excellency N.P. Banks, Dec. 28, 1859

Title: The General Statutes of the Commonwealth of Massachusetts Relating to the Militia, Passed by the Legislature of 1859, and Approved by His Excellency N.P. Banks, Dec. 28, 1859
Description: Boston, William White, 1860. Hardcover. Small 4to. Original blind-embossed brown cloth with gilt lettering and pictorial stamping, black cloth tape spine. 46pp. Good only. Boards edgeworn, though front board gilt strong and bright; modern library cloth tape spine rather homespun; inner hinges delicate but holding; small hand-lettered paper shelf label at lower left of front board. Decently tight and handleable copy of this state's militia laws on the eve of the Civil War. Ownership signature (in ink) on title page and same on front pastedown (in pencil) of Major T.D.L. Perkins, who twice adds "Commander of / Co. D 2d Regt Infantry / Roxbury City Guards / Jan 1st 1860." The Second Massachusetts Infantry Regiment was apparently formed around the date of Perkins' inscription, although sources usually cite the mustering in date of 18 May 1861, after which the inductees trained in West Roxbury on what was the site of Brook Farm (the famed Transcendentalist utopian community). Little is known about Major Perkins except that by May 26, 1861, when the regiment was activated, he had been transferred to commander of Company C of the First Massachusetts Infantry Regiment. Mild ex-library, the only mark being the 19th century front pastedown bookplate of the Carnegie-Stout Free Library of Dubuque, Iowa, with small hand-lettered plate below noting it was a gift from the Daughters of the American Revolution. .
